  • Biography of Sergei Grinkov

    Sergei Grinkov was born on February 4, 1967, in Moscow, Soviet Union. From a young age, he exhibited a natural talent for sports, which eventually led him to figure skating. His journey to becoming a world-renowned skater was marked by relentless hard work, discipline, and a passion for excellence. Below is a table summarizing key details about his life and career:

    Full NameSergei Viktorovich Grinkov
    Date of BirthFebruary 4, 1967
    Place of BirthMoscow, Soviet Union
    Date of DeathNovember 20, 1995
    ProfessionFigure Skater
    Notable AchievementsTwo-time Olympic Champion, Four-time World Champion

    Early Life and Introduction to Skating

    Sergei Grinkov's early life was deeply rooted in the culture of sports. Growing up in Moscow, he was introduced to figure skating at the age of 10. His natural athleticism and dedication quickly set him apart from his peers. Grinkov's early coaches recognized his potential and nurtured his talent, laying the foundation for his future success.

    During his formative years, Grinkov trained rigorously at the Central Red Army Sports Club, a renowned institution for developing elite athletes in the Soviet Union. This environment not only honed his technical skills but also instilled in him the discipline and resilience required to excel in competitive sports.

    The Legendary Partnership with Ekaterina Gordeeva

    One of the defining aspects of Sergei Grinkov's career was his partnership with Ekaterina Gordeeva. The duo first teamed up in 1981 when they were both teenagers. Their partnership quickly blossomed into one of the most successful and celebrated pairings in figure skating history.

    Grinkov and Gordeeva's performances were characterized by their seamless synchronization, technical precision, and emotional connection. Their ability to blend athleticism with artistry set them apart from their competitors and earned them numerous accolades, including two Olympic gold medals.

    Highlights of Their Partnership

    • 1988 Winter Olympics: Their first Olympic gold medal in Calgary.
    • 1994 Winter Olympics: Their second Olympic gold medal in Lillehammer.
    • Four World Championships: Dominating the world stage with their performances.

    Major Achievements and Championships

    Sergei Grinkov's career was marked by numerous achievements that solidified his status as one of the greatest figure skaters of all time. His accomplishments include:

    • Olympic Gold Medals: Won in 1988 and 1994.
    • World Championships: Claimed four titles in 1986, 1987, 1989, and 1990.
    • European Championships: Secured six consecutive titles from 1986 to 1991.

    Impact of His Achievements

    Grinkov's success on the international stage not only elevated his status but also brought significant recognition to Soviet figure skating. His achievements inspired a new generation of skaters and contributed to the global popularity of the sport.

    Personal Life and Family

    Beyond his achievements on the ice, Sergei Grinkov's personal life was equally remarkable. He married his skating partner, Ekaterina Gordeeva, in 1991, and the couple had a daughter named Daria. Their relationship was a testament to the deep bond they shared, both personally and professionally.

    Family Life

    • Marriage: Married Ekaterina Gordeeva in 1991.
    • Children: Daughter, Daria, born in 1992.
    • Life After Skating: Focused on family and coaching after retiring from competitive skating.

    The Tragic End of a Legend

    Sergei Grinkov's life was tragically cut short on November 20, 1995, when he suffered a fatal heart attack during a practice session in Lake Placid, New York. His sudden passing shocked the skating community and left a void that could never be filled.
